How to prepare for a job interview at CBS Butler
✨Know Your Networking Stuff
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of LAN and WAN technologies, especially in relation to Cisco devices. Be ready to discuss your past experiences with installation, configuration, and troubleshooting, as this will show that you’re the right fit for the role.
✨Show Off Your Problem-Solving Skills
Prepare to share specific examples of how you've tackled complex network issues in the past. Think about times when you provided 3rd or 4th line support and be ready to explain your thought process and the steps you took to resolve the problems.
✨Understand Security Protocols
Since this role involves managing Firewalls, IPS, and IDS components, make sure you’re familiar with the latest security practices. Be prepared to discuss how you’ve implemented security measures in previous roles and how you stay updated on security trends.
✨Get Comfortable with DV Clearance
As active DV clearance is required, be ready to discuss your clearance status and any relevant experience you have working in secure environments. This will demonstrate your understanding of the importance of security in network engineering.
